GTK: dfinput added emulator key (hotkey) mapping to keyboard or controller. Existing hotkeys are hard coded like F1 for savestate, but now it can have an alias hotkey on keyboard s button for example. These can be configured from dfinput dialog. Also added support for fastforward key (tilde / section key). Currently only dfxvideo supports it by full extent. Hopefully someone can merge these changes to Windows build.
